The Summons by A. E. W. Mason
"The Summons" by A. E. W. Mason is a novel published in 1920. Set during the Great War, it follows Martin Hillyard, a secret service agent, and his friend Harry Luttrell, an army officer determined to restore his regiment's tarnished honor. Their parallel missions intertwine with romance, espionage, and tragedy when Luttrell falls for Joan Whitworth, who becomes entangled with a suspected German spy. A mysterious death threatens to destroy reputations and
futures in this adventure drawn from Mason's own wartime experiences. (This is an automatically generated summary.)
